**Action item (P2): Rebuild the Quillmark autocomplete index.** During the incident, lookups against the suggestion index in the Ostvale cluster exceeded 4s, causing client timeouts that masked the real authentication errors. Owner: the search platform team. We will shard the index by tenant prefix and add latency alerts at 800ms. Note for security review: the rebuild job runs with read-only credentials. Rollout status is tracked on the internal page here.

wiki page, baguf-kahap: https://confluence.tolvaqsys.internal/browse/display/projects/8d5f528f

TICKET #4417 — Crumbwise vault locked

The Crumbwise config vault auto-locked after three failed attempts. It holds the order-cutoff rule for Pellerin Bakery: orders after 14:00 roll to next-day batch. You need that rule live before tomorrow's bake run. Don't guess at values; unlock the vault and read the canonical setting. Use the recovery flow in the admin panel. The recovery passphrase you'll need is:

unlock words, fawig-bagef: olidor-holir-istox-holath-tamys-quenion-giliel

### Stale tiles after cache flush

If the Cartfell tile cache serves outdated tiles after a flush, the purge likely completed on the edge layer but not the origin shard. Verify shard health first with `cartctl shards`, then re-issue the purge with the `--origin` flag; partial purges without it will repopulate edges from stale origin data. The purge endpoint requires authentication, and requests must carry this bearer token:

login token, tagef-tagep: eyJhbGciOiJIUzI1NiIsInR5cCI6IkpXVCJ9.eyJzdWIiOiIBXyeYEoalzIn0.6TI7VhOJMHm9